Replacing an air conditioner in Bee Cave in 2026 means shopping the most expensive AC market in recent memory with some of the biggest residential heat loads in the metro — and doing it, ideally, before the system makes the decision for you in August. The metro's honest center is $6,500–$8,500 installed for a mid-efficiency 3-ton system; Bee Cave's larger builds routinely need 4–5 tons or run multiple systems, which puts many local projects in the $8,000–$14,000-per-system range once efficiency tier and site realities are priced in. Here's where the money goes, what changed this year, and how to buy like someone who's read a hundred quotes.
| Scenario | Typical installed cost |
|---|---|
| Basic like-for-like swap, 2.5–3 ton, minimum efficiency | $4,400–$6,500 |
| Mid-efficiency 3-ton system (metro benchmark) | $6,500–$8,500 |
| Mid-efficiency 4–5 ton (common Bee Cave size) | $7,500–$10,500 |
| High-efficiency / variable-speed 4–5 ton | $10,000–$14,000+ |
| Full HVAC system (AC + furnace or air handler) | $8,500–$16,500 |
| Add: duct repair or replacement | +$1,500–$5,500 |
| Add: electrical/panel upgrades | +$500–$2,000 |
Tonnage is the base-price driver, and Bee Cave's mix of 3,000–5,000+ square-foot homes, tall ceilings, and west-facing view glass pushes load calculations up fast. Insist on an actual Manual J load calculation rather than "same size as the old one" — oversized systems short-cycle, cool clammy, and die young, and the west-of-620 temptation to oversize "because of the sun" is exactly how it happens. The right answer to western glass is usually a properly sized variable-speed system, not a bigger single-stage one.
Every new residential AC in 2026 ships on R-454B refrigerant — the lower-global-warming-potential successor to R-410A — and the two don't mix. Three practical consequences: matched systems are now the norm (new condenser plus compatible indoor coil, so the cheap condenser-only swap is effectively extinct); the transition added roughly $500–$1,000 to equipment costs across every brand and every quote, not just the one in your hand; and the cost of keeping an old system alive is rising in parallel, as R-410A gets scarcer each season and R-22 is already in punitive territory. The transition simultaneously raised the price of replacing and of not replacing — which is why system age now matters more than any other variable in the decision.

Texas's floor is 15.2 SEER2 — nothing lower can legally go in. Bee Cave's April-through-October cooling season makes the step to 16–17 SEER2 (typically +$800–$1,500) a reliable decade-scale payback. The 18+ SEER2 variable-speed tier costs several thousand more and sells on different merits: tighter temperature holds across two-story great rooms, meaningfully better humidity removal (a real quality-of-life difference in Hill Country summers), and dramatically quieter operation — which matters when the condenser sits outside a primary-suite window or under an outdoor-living area, as Bee Cave layouts love to arrange. Ten-year horizon: mid-tier is the value play. Selling in three: code minimum is honest economics.
One sizing sanity check unique to view homes: if a room with big western glass has never been comfortable, say so during the load-calc visit. Sometimes the fix is equipment; just as often it's a supplemental mini-split for that zone, solar screens, or duct rebalancing — all cheaper than upsizing the whole system to chase one hot room.
Bee Cave's defining replacement question isn't which brand — it's sequencing. Most homes here run two or three systems installed the same construction year, which means they age out together. The playbook: stagger replacements as each system hits its wall, in shoulder season, so you never negotiate a double emergency in August. Replace the hardest-working system first — usually the one serving west-facing living space — and let the newer equipment's performance inform the next round's choices. The exception worth knowing: if every system is 14+ years old, a negotiated multi-system package in October can genuinely beat two or three separate purchases, because crews amortize mobilization across units and you amortize leverage across the whole job. What never wins: replacing a healthy 8-year-old system "while we're here." That's a sales line, not a strategy.
Line-by-line literacy: permits are real — Bee Cave and the surrounding jurisdictions require them, and skipping permits is volunteering for resale headaches. Code items are real: float switches, surge protection, disconnects, pad replacement — cheap insurance, commonly required. Duct work is the honest wildcard at $1,500–$5,500: long runs through hot attics above three-car garages lose real capacity, but the line item should come with evidence — photos, static-pressure or leakage numbers — not vibes. Electrical upgrades ($500–$2,000) surface when panels already loaded with pool equipment, EV charging, and outdoor kitchens meet new equipment. The padding, when present, lives in vague "miscellaneous materials" and inflated extended-warranty lines — ask what each buys, and grade the specificity of the answers.
The framework from our repair cost guide: repair quote times system age past $5,000–$6,000 means price a replacement. The 2026 overlays: R-22 systems facing sealed-system work are near-automatic replacements; 12+ year R-410A systems facing compressors usually are. And heat pumps deserve a serious look here — mild Hill Country winters mean a heat pump can replace AC and most heating duty for a modest premium over a straight swap, with federal incentives recently favoring exactly that choice. If the air handler or furnace is also original, run the comparison before signing anything.
A standard changeout is a one-day job per system for a two-person crew: recover the old refrigerant (legally required), pull condenser and coil, set the new pad and condenser, install the matched indoor unit, braze and pressure-test the line set with nitrogen, pull a deep vacuum — the step whose shortcut quietly kills new equipment in year two — then weigh in the charge to spec and commission the system with measured temperature split, static pressure, and amp draws. You should end the day with a permit on file, commissioning numbers on the invoice, and warranty registration paperwork. On Bee Cave's multi-system homes, a two-system job is typically two days, not one heroic one — crews that promise otherwise are usually planning to skip the steps you can't see.
Financing footnote: 0%-for-12-months offers are common and legitimate, but compare cash versus financed price explicitly — some quotes bake the financing cost in. And ask every bidder what current utility or federal incentives apply, especially on heat pumps; an installer who doesn't know the incentive landscape cold is telling you something about the currency of the rest of their knowledge.
October through March is the buyer's market — open calendars, real promotions, three quotes gathered without sweating. An emergency replacement during a 105° stretch is the most expensive way to buy this equipment: no leverage, no comparison time, premium pricing for the crew that can come tomorrow. Make quotes comparable — same tonnage from a real load calc, same tier, same scope, matched system, code items and duct work priced separately — and get the total installed price in writing with both warranties spelled out (10-year registered parts is standard; 1–2 years labor, longer is a differentiator). Then compare totals, not brand mystique: installation quality determines more lifespan than the badge does.
